Searched defs:RegUnits (Results 1 – 9 of 9) sorted by relevance
/freebsd-src/contrib/llvm-project/llvm/include/llvm/CodeGen/ |
H A D | LiveRegUnits.h | 144 void addUnits(const BitVector &RegUnits) { in addUnits() argument 148 void removeUnits(const BitVector &RegUnits) { in removeUnits() argument
|
/freebsd-src/contrib/llvm-project/llvm/lib/CodeGen/ |
H A D | MachineTraceMetrics.cpp | 718 SparseSet<LiveRegUnit> &RegUnits, in updatePhysDepsDownwards() argument 796 SparseSet<LiveRegUnit> &RegUnits) { in updateDepth() argument 835 SparseSet<LiveRegUnit> &RegUnits) { in updateDepth() argument 842 updateDepths(MachineBasicBlock::iterator Start,MachineBasicBlock::iterator End,SparseSet<LiveRegUnit> & RegUnits) updateDepths() argument 868 SparseSet<LiveRegUnit> RegUnits; computeInstrDepths() local 906 updatePhysDepsUpwards(const MachineInstr & MI,unsigned Height,SparseSet<LiveRegUnit> & RegUnits,const TargetSchedModel & SchedModel,const TargetInstrInfo * TII,const TargetRegisterInfo * TRI) updatePhysDepsUpwards() argument 1029 SparseSet<LiveRegUnit> RegUnits; computeInstrHeights() local [all...] |
H A D | InterferenceCache.h | 92 SmallVector<RegUnitInfo, 4> RegUnits; variable
|
H A D | MachineCombiner.cpp | 504 insertDeleteInstructions(MachineBasicBlock * MBB,MachineInstr & MI,SmallVectorImpl<MachineInstr * > & InsInstrs,SmallVectorImpl<MachineInstr * > & DelInstrs,MachineTraceMetrics::Ensemble * TraceEnsemble,SparseSet<LiveRegUnit> & RegUnits,const TargetInstrInfo * TII,MachineCombinerPattern Pattern,bool IncrementalUpdate) insertDeleteInstructions() argument 586 SparseSet<LiveRegUnit> RegUnits; combineInstructions() local [all...] |
H A D | RegisterPressure.cpp | 370 static LaneBitmask getRegLanes(ArrayRef<RegisterMaskPair> RegUnits, in getRegLanes() argument 380 static void addRegLanes(SmallVectorImpl<RegisterMaskPair> &RegUnits, in addRegLanes() argument 394 static void setRegZero(SmallVectorImpl<RegisterMaskPair> &RegUnits, in setRegZero() argument 406 removeRegLanes(SmallVectorImpl<RegisterMaskPair> & RegUnits,RegisterMaskPair Pair) removeRegLanes() argument [all...] |
/freebsd-src/contrib/llvm-project/llvm/utils/TableGen/ |
H A D | RegisterInfoEmitter.cpp | 224 RC.buildRegUnitSet(RegBank, RegUnits); in EmitRegUnitPressure() local 275 OS << " \"" << RegUnits.Name << "\",\n"; in EmitRegUnitPressure() local 192 const RegUnitSet &RegUnits = Bank.getRegSetAt(i); runEnums() local 291 const RegUnitSet &RegUnits = RegBank.getRegSetAt(i); EmitRegUnitPressure() local [all...] |
H A D | CodeGenRegisters.h |
|
H A D | CodeGenRegisters.cpp |
|
/freebsd-src/contrib/llvm-project/llvm/include/llvm/MC/ |
H A D | MCRegisterInfo.h | 120 uint32_t RegUnits; global() member
|